OpenAI Study Says AI Is Blurring Job Boundaries
In one line: A reported OpenAI study finds that the spread of AI is gradually erasing the boundaries between traditionally separate job roles.
Key points
- The OpenAI study reportedly argues that AI tools are pushing tasks once limited to specific roles into adjacent functions.
- Work such as coding, writing, and analysis — long the domain of specialists — becomes accessible to non-experts with AI assistance, softening role boundaries.
- The framing leans toward task reshuffling rather than outright job replacement.
Why it matters
Blurred job boundaries signal potential shifts in hiring, role definitions, and reskilling strategies. Because an AI developer is assessing labor-market impact directly, the findings are likely to be cited in policy and corporate workforce-planning debates.
